Field Officer - Germany

Germany

In the German forces, officers from Major to Colonel in the Army and Luftwaffe, or from Lieutenant Commander to Captain in the Navy are known as Stabsoffiziere (which could be translated as Staff Officers, though the meaning is different from that of "staff officer" in anglophone forces).
